727e7d628c feat(agents): mcpctl chat REPL + agent CRUD + completions (Stage 5)
This is the moment the user can actually talk to an agent end-to-end:

  mcpctl create llm qwen3-thinking --type openai --model qwen3-thinking \
    --url http://litellm.nvidia-nim.svc.cluster.local:4000/v1 \
    --api-key-ref litellm-key/API_KEY
  mcpctl create agent reviewer --llm qwen3-thinking --project mcpctl-dev \
    --description "I review security design — ask me after each major change."
  mcpctl chat reviewer

Pieces:

* src/cli/src/commands/chat.ts (new) — REPL + one-shot. Streams the SSE
  endpoint and prints text deltas to stdout as they arrive; tool_call /
  tool_result events go to stderr in dim-style brackets so the chat
  output stays clean. LiteLLM-style flags (--temperature / --top-p /
  --top-k / --max-tokens / --seed / --stop / --allow-tool / --extra)
  layer over agent.defaultParams. In-REPL slash-commands: /set KEY VAL,
  /system <text>, /tools (list project's MCP servers), /clear (new
  thread), /save (PATCH agent.defaultParams = current overrides),
  /quit.

* src/cli/src/commands/create.ts — `create agent` mirroring the llm
  pattern. Every yaml-applyable field has a corresponding flag (memory
  rule); --default-temperature / --default-top-p / --default-top-k /
  --default-max-tokens / --default-seed / --default-stop /
  --default-extra / --default-params-file all populate agent.defaultParams.

* src/cli/src/commands/apply.ts — AgentSpecSchema accepts both `llm:
  qwen3-thinking` shorthand and `llm: { name: ... }` long form; runs
  after llms in the apply order so apiKey/llm references resolve. Round-
  trips with `get agent foo -o yaml | apply -f -` (memory rule).

* src/cli/src/commands/get.ts — agentColumns (NAME, LLM, PROJECT,
  DESCRIPTION, ID); RESOURCE_KIND mapping for yaml export.

* src/cli/src/commands/shared.ts — `agent`/`agents`/`thread`/`threads`
  added to RESOURCE_ALIASES.

* src/cli/src/index.ts — wires createChatCommand into the program; passes
  the resolved baseUrl + token so chat can stream SSE without going
  through ApiClient (which only does buffered request/response).

* completions/mcpctl.{fish,bash} regenerated. scripts/generate-completions.ts
  knows about agents (canonical + aliases) and emits a special-case
  `chat)` block that completes the first arg with `mcpctl get agents`
  names. tests/completions.test.ts: +9 new assertions covering agents in
  the resource list, chat in the commands list, --llm flag for create
  agent, agent-name completion for chat, etc.

CLI suite: 430/430 (was 421). Completions --check is clean.

0a641491a4 fix: use .[][].name in jq for wrapped JSON response
API returns { "resources": [...] } not bare arrays, so .[].name
produced no output. Use .[][].name to unwrap the outer object first.
Also auto-load .env in pr.sh.

dbab2f733d fix: use jq for completion name extraction to avoid nested matches
The regex "name":\s*"..." on JSON matched nested server names inside
project objects, mixing resource types in completions. Switch to
jq -r '.[].name' for proper top-level extraction. Add jq as RPM
dependency. Add pr.sh for PR creation via Gitea API.

84947580ff feat: erase stale fish completions and add completion tests
Fish completions are additive — sourcing a new file doesn't remove old
rules. Add `complete -c mcpctl -e` at the top to clear stale entries.
Also add 12 structural tests to prevent completion regressions.
